Availability and Resources
Modern commercial electronics designs are often protected by intellectual property rights, making them scarce in public domains. However, there are several resources and methods you can use to gain insights into the designs of commercial products. Among these, online teardown reports play a significant role.
Teardown Reports
A teardown report involves the detailed examination and documentation of a product's internal components after it has been opened or disassembled. These reports are available on numerous websites and can provide you with a wealth of information about the major electronic components used in the product. While the reports themselves may not include the schematics, they list the integrated circuits (ICs) and other key components, which you can then research using datasheets from manufacturers' websites.
Manufacturer’s Resources
Exhaustive as they are, teardown reports are not always the end of the journey. In some cases, manufacturers may provide service manuals that include design details, though these are typically made available only to authorized service facilities. If you are part of such a facility, you may have access to these valuable documents. Otherwise, you may need to take a more proactive approach by reverse engineering the design.
Reverse Engineering
Reverse engineering refers to the process of disassembling a product to analyze and understand its design and functionality. This can be a complex and specialized process, requiring knowledge of electronic components, circuitry, and software. However, with the right tools and resources, it is possible to reconstruct a functional model of the product.
Online Tutorials and Communities
There are several online communities and forums dedicated to reverse engineering and hands-on electronics. These platforms can be invaluable resources for learning the necessary techniques and receiving guidance from experienced practitioners. Some popular sites include:
iFixit Teardowns: iFixit offers detailed guides and videos on how to disassemble and repair various products, which can be greatly informative.
